Johnny Bench

Article continues below advertisement

Johnny Bench, widely regarded as one of the greatest catchers in MLB history, spent the entirety of his illustrious career with the Cincinnati Reds. He played for the Reds from 1967 to 1983, earning a reputation for his exceptional defensive skills and powerful bat. Bench was a 14-time All-Star, two-time MVP, and a key member of the Reds' "Big Red Machine," which won back-to-back World Series titles in 1975 and 1976. Known for his leadership and clutch performances, Bench revolutionized the catching position and remains a legendary figure in baseball. His contributions to the Reds and the game at large have cemented his place as a Hall of Famer.

Statistic Career Total
Games Played 2,158
Hits 2,048
Home Runs 389
RBIs 1,376
Batting Average .267
On-Base Percentage .342
Slugging Percentage .476
Total Bases 3,758
Stolen Bases 26
Gold Gloves 10
All-Star Selections 14
MVP Awards 2 (1970, 1972)
World Series Titles 2 (1975, 1976)
